Product details

The Schneider Electric A9TDNC625 is an Acti9 Active iCV40N ARC residual-current circuit breaker with overcurrent protection (RCBO) in a 1P+N pole configuration, rated 25 A with a C trip curve. The thermal-magnetic trip unit handles both overload and short-circuit protection, while the earth leakage and arc-fault detection (event management: earth leakage, overload) are integrated — the local signalling includes ON, OFF, fault trip LED, and arc fault diagnostic. This is a current-production part (lifecycle stage: current).

The 1P+N configuration switches the phase and provides a switched neutral; neutral position is left, so it fits standard single-phase distribution boards where the neutral bus is on the left. The 73 mm depth and 91 mm height are standard for Acti9 RCBOs, so it fits existing Acti9 enclosures without crowding.

Deployment context

The RCBO is tropicalised to severity B per IEC 60068-2-30 for 28 days, so it handles high-humidity environments (95 % RH at 55 °C) without condensation issues. Pollution degree 2 (non-conductive pollution, occasional condensation) covers typical clean indoor installations. Operating altitude is 2000 m — no derating needed for most sites.
